ADVOCACY PETITION HITS 10,000 SIGNATURES AND GAINS TRACTION IN THE BROADER ARTS WORLD

NEW YORK (June 17, 2020) — The newly named Performing Arts Managers and Agents Coalition, referred to as PAMAC, comprising 150+ U.S. artist managements and booking agencies, announces reaching 10,000 signatures on their Change.org petition today. This comes one day following the introduction of the coalition’s new name and website at www.artsrelief.org.

Launched on June 4, 2020, the petition secured 2,000 signatures within 24 hours, 5,000 signatures within 5 days and 10,000 signatures in 12 days.

Through grassroots efforts and the support of 21 service organizations in the industry representing a broad range of genres, the petition has quickly gained traction and attained signatures from all sides of the industry: artist managers, artists, presenters, promoters, producers, composers, academics, gig workers, fans, music lovers and beyond. Thousands are hearing about it and joining the movement.

Comprising 230+ managers and agents from 150+ agencies across the States, from New York to Hawaii, PAMAC has united this segment of the U.S. performing arts field for the first time, with a mission of working together in collective action to advocate with Congress for arts support relief in the wake of the COVID-19 pandemic. Most arts advocacy up to this point has focused primarily on non-profit organizations. The coalition’s priority is to build awareness with Congressional leaders to the fact that all businesses, both non-profit and for-profit, as well as artists and gig workers, need relief.

PAMAC has been working closely with the Americans for the Arts and the League of American Orchestras to ensure that their proposal aligns with the policy asks of their partner service organizations, so their voice is unified with the broader arts sector and, collectively together, they can affect legislative change. Their belief is that arts relief is the only way the industry will survive and resume live performances in the United States.
